Peter Harrington teaches pottery from his own studio at The Maltings on Chipping Hill in Halstead, having worked in clay since 1994. His classes cover both hand-building and wheel-throwing, taking beginners and more experienced potters within the same small session, and include a regular Tuesday adult pottery class. Harrington makes domestic ware himself, choosing glazes that leave the surface texture and character of the clay visible rather than covering it over. The studio is equipped for a handful of students at a time, with instruction given directly by Harrington rather than assistants or a rota of tutors. He also visits local schools and community groups to run pottery sessions away from the studio. Places are booked by telephone, and class times vary through the year depending on demand.
